Robert Half Talent Solutions has a job opening for a Compensation and Classification Manager for six-plus months. The Compensation and Classification Manager is a specialized role that focuses on designing, implementing, and managing salary, pay, and job classification structures within the government agency. This role also entails managing the agency's reward and recognition program. The successful candidate will work to ensure that our compensation and classification programs support our strategic objectives and meet all legal and regulatory requirements.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op, implement, and manage the agency’s compensation structure, including salary, benefits, and bonuses.

  • Design and manage the job classification system, ensuring it aligns with agency needs and is competitively positioned against market benchmarks.

  • Conducted compensation analyses and prepared reports for management.

  • Collect data on job roles and responsibilities to develop accurate job descriptions and classification levels.

  • Could you ensure that compensation and classification programs comply with federal, state, and local regulations?

  • Analyze compensation policies about government regulations and prevailing rates for similar jobs in other organizations.

  • Collaborate with Human Resources and agency management to strategically plan and recommend compensation and classification initiatives.

  • Develop and manage a rewards and recognition program that motivates and encourages employee performance.

  • Conduct job evaluations and salary audits to ensure internal equity and external competitiveness.

  • Please handle all related questions from employees and leaders about pay and job classification.

This position requires high confidentiality and discretion, strong attention to detail, and a commitment to fostering a fair and equitable work environment. The Compensation and Classification Manager will guide the agency toward achieving its strategic goals by developing a comprehensive and competitive compensation and classification system.
